  • BRIGSBY BEAR and SNL Director Dave McCary is asked his thoughts on film school and if he thinks it's important for aspiring filmmakers to attend. Dave says that although he did not finish film school, he does not want to discourage anyone who wants to go. He feels that it's up to the individual. For him, watching UA-cam videos and learning via on-the job training, being on film sets, having a successful UA-cam channel with his fellow Good Neighbor creators was enough for him to be skilled with the craft. However, he thinks that the contacts/alumni opportunities a film student can attain attending/graduating film school are certainly worth it if someone decides on this route. Dave weighed the options of time, student loan debt and his preference/ability to learn on his own when making this decision for whether to stay in film school.
